Olá bom dia toda vez que executo um comando está aparecendo esse erro:
ERROR 1812 (HY000): Tablespace is missing for table 'sql2'.'aluno'.
Isso tá aparecendo para qualquer comando que eu use como:
select * from aluno limit 0,2;
OU
desc aluno;
Olá bom dia toda vez que executo um comando está aparecendo esse erro:
ERROR 1812 (HY000): Tablespace is missing for table 'sql2'.'aluno'.
Isso tá aparecendo para qualquer comando que eu use como:
select * from aluno limit 0,2;
OU
desc aluno;
Parece corrompimento do InnoDB. Consegues dar um drop nessa tabela e refazê-la para testar?
Ola Janaina, tudo bem ?
A tabela aluno esta criada ? Parece que seu banco sql2 não possui a tabela aluno, vamos por partes:
Primeiro conect no mysql e mostre todos os bancos existentes:
show databases;
Verifique se existe a base sql2, se existir escolha ela para uso:
use sql2;
Feito isso, lista todas as tabelas criadas:
show tables;
Verifique se existe a tabela aluno, se a mesma não existir basta apenas cria-la.
Espero ter ajudado.